http://www.beaconlearningcenter.com/documents/1700_01.pdf WebExample – Find the measures of ∠A and ∠C in ∆ABC. Because the lengths of all sides are given, the sine, cosine, or tangent ratio can be used. Suppose you use the sine ratio. sin A = 5 4 Î0.8000 Using the table or calculator, we see that the measure of ∠A is approximately 53o. Thus, the measure of ∠C is about (90o – 53o), or 37o ...
